Featurespace

Senior Software Engineer

Company
Location
London Area, United Kingdom
Posted At
4/14/2025
Advertise with us by contacting: [email protected]
Description

The Opportunity

As our Senior Software Engineer, you will help us achieve our goals and deliver success on behalf of our customers by developing services and infrastructure for our global, multi-tenant SaaS platform.


You will cooperate with engineers working across the product to deliver new, cross-cutting functionality and to maintain and update existing systems. Working with internal stakeholders to understand and specify product requirements. You will work with and become knowledgeable about cloud infrastructure and managed cloud services, writing and monitoring automated tests to ensure the correct functionality of systems owned by your team.


This role requires participation in an on-call rota to support the production services owned by your team (including out-of-hours support where required).


We have offices in both London and Cambridge, so ideally you will be within a commutable distance of either office, and be happy to come in 3 times a week. If you’re interested in the role but require more flexibility, please speak to us!


Day to Day

  • Deliver or design new features in accordance with good architectural practices and informed by an up-to-date knowledge of the industry
  • Take a technical lead position in project work, investigations and feasibility studies
  • Be aware of how the team’s work fits within the company’s technical objectives
  • Share responsibility for the effectiveness of engineering operations within the team
  • Monitor and advocate for good engineering practices amongst team members
  • Ability to lead development of cross-functional features with wide impact across various stakeholders
  • Act as a point of contact for other teams
  • Maintain a high level of knowledge of the team’s areas of responsibility and its contracts with other teams


About you

Must haves:

  • Demonstrable experience working as a software engineer or in a similar role
  • Experience working with modern IDEs, source control and continuous integration systems
  • Comfortable working with large codebases
  • Comfortable learning and working with multiple programming languages
  • Strong experience of common automated testing practices
  • Confident writing object-oriented code, preferably in Java


Great to haves:

  • Experience of relational and/or NoSQL databases for production workloads
  • Knowledge of common large-scale data processing and storage technologies
  • Experience with RESTful (or other) API design
  • Message queueing systems
  • Hands-on experience with AWS and Kubernetes
  • Experience with NoSQL query design


Equal Opportunities

Here at Featurespace we are committed to being a place of equality, inclusion and respect to provide a safe environment for you to bring your authentic self to work. We know that we gain as much strength from our differences as we do our similarities. We value diversity and are dedicated to listening and learning from each other to build and maintain a positive and productive culture. We appreciate this will be an ever-evolving focus for the business to ensure everyone feels supported and has a sense of belonging.

Advertise with us by contacting: [email protected]
logo
Hunt UK Visa Sponsors

Copyright © 2025

About us

How does it workContact UsBlog

Stay up to date

TwitterTelegram